# Story 3.3: Service Loader and Initialization
## Metadata
- **Story ID**: 3.3
- **Title**: Service Loader and Initialization
- **Epic**: 3 - Module Framework (Feature Services)
- **Status**: Pending
- **Priority**: High
- **Estimated Time**: 6-8 hours
- **Dependencies**: 3.1, 1.2, 1.7
## Goal
Implement service initialization helpers for feature services with dependency resolution, Consul registration, and automatic migration execution. Each service initializes itself in its own entry point.
## Description
This story implements service initialization helpers that feature services use in their entry points (`cmd/{service}/main.go`). Services initialize themselves, resolve dependencies (other services), register with Consul, run migrations, and start their gRPC servers. The loader provides helpers for common service initialization patterns.
## Deliverables
### 1. Service Initialization Helpers (`internal/service/init.go`)
- `InitializeService(cfg, module IModule)` function
- Bootstrap core kernel services
- Initialize service-specific components
- Register with Consul service registry
- Run database migrations (per-service schema)
- Start gRPC server
- Handle graceful shutdown
### 2. Service Dependency Resolution (`internal/service/deps.go`)
- Resolve service dependencies (check other services are available via Consul)
- Wait for dependent services to be healthy
- Service discovery integration
- Dependency validation
### 3. Service Bootstrap Pattern (`internal/service/bootstrap.go`)
- Common bootstrap pattern for feature services
- FX lifecycle integration
- Service registration helpers
- Health check setup
- Migration runner (per-service)
### 4. Service Template/Scaffolding
- Service template generator
- Standard service structure
- Example service entry point
**Note:** Each feature service has its own `cmd/{service}/main.go` that uses these helpers to initialize itself.
